Where does “κρεμάω” come from?
κρεμάω (Greek) comes from Greek κρεμώ, from Ancient Greek κρεμῶ, from Ancient Greek κρεμάω — Alternative form of κρεμάννυμι.
κρεμάω (Greek): hang, hang upon, suspend; hang; "see" κρεμιέμαι
